The Tea Tansu is a furniture item in Doubutsu no Mori, Doubutsu no Mori+, and Doubutsu no Mori e+. It is part of the Japanese Theme.

The Tea Tansu can be obtained from Tom Nook's store for  1,600 Bells.[nb 2] It does not have any color for the purpose of fêng shui.

In Doubutsu no Mori, this item appears in the homes of Coco, Dora, Iggy, Paolo, and Sven.

In Doubutsu no Mori+, this item appears in the homes of Coco, Dora, Iggy, Paolo, and Sven.

In Dòngwù Sēnlín, this item appears in the homes of Coco, Dora, Iggy, Paolo, and Sven.

For villagers who have this item placed on the floor in their house, there is a chance that the villager will gift it to the player.
